Know where AI is safe to use before it reaches users.

The Responsible AI Readiness Pilot helps institutions test real workflows against CMIS governance: low-risk approvals, governed refinements, elevated-review cases, and clear policy blocks.

Main offer: Responsible AI Readiness Pilot. CMIS remains the public governance layer while the newest operator runtime runs behind the scenes for controlled readiness evaluation.
Symbiotic AI phase-one logo

What the pilot checks

  • Low risk: ordinary prompts can pass without extra friction
  • Medium risk: institutional prompts receive governed reframes
  • High impact: privacy, eligibility, audit, and procurement cases elevate for review
  • Blocked: clear policy-boundary requests stop before generation

Paid Pilot Scope

Responsible AI Readiness Pilot

The Responsible AI Readiness Pilot is a limited engagement for organizations exploring AI governance. It includes discovery, workflow/use-case review, CMIS evaluation against representative prompts, traceability summary, and final recommendations.

DiscoveryClarify workflows, policy context, and AI governance concerns.

Governance runEvaluate representative prompts for approval, refinement, elevation, or block behavior.

RecommendationsSummarize traceability needs, readiness gaps, escalation paths, and practical next steps.
